Mark Martin’s Defiant Stand: NASCAR Legend’s Epic Response Shuts Down Race Critics

In a roaring statement that reverberated through the racing world, NASCAR legend Mark Martin shut down critics of the Kansas race with just four powerful words. The veteran driver’s unwavering support for the event sparked a social media frenzy, with fans divided over the thrilling showdown that unfolded on the track.

Amidst Kyle Larson’s spectacular victory at Kansas, where he dominated the race by leading an impressive 221 out of 267 laps, opinions were sharply divided. While some lauded the excitement and skill displayed by Larson and the #5 Hendrick Motorsports team, others criticized the lack of competition as one driver reigned supreme.

Defending the race against detractors, Mark Martin stepped into the fray with a bold assertion: “It is racing though.” With this succinct yet impactful response, Martin silenced naysayers and asserted the essence of the sport – competition, strategy, and the unpredictable nature of racing.

Despite facing backlash from some fans who found the race less engaging due to Larson’s dominance, Martin’s unapologetic stance resonated with many supporters who appreciated his candid perspective. Known for his honesty and insights into NASCAR, Martin’s opinion carries weight in the racing community.

Beyond the Kansas race debate, Martin also shared his views on the evolving landscape of NASCAR, particularly regarding the standardization of cars across the field. Expressing reservations about the move aimed at attracting a broader audience, Martin emphasized the importance of preserving the core essence of the sport while adapting to modern demands.

With a career spanning over three decades in NASCAR, Mark Martin’s contributions and opinions continue to shape the discourse around the sport. While he may have never clinched the Cup Series championship, his impact on the racing world remains undeniable, cementing his status as a revered figure both on and off the track.
